Spray Guns

Spray guns are among the most critical tools in an auto painter's arsenal. They allow for a uniform application of paint, which is vital to achieving a smooth, professional finish. There are different types of spray guns available, such as conventional,HVLP (High Volume Low Pressure), and LVLP (Low Volume Low Pressure). Each has its advantages. For instance, HVLP spray guns minimize overspray, providing greater paint conversion rates. Selecting the right type can ensure that the paint adheres effectively to the surface while controlling the amount wasted. Proper cleaning of the spray gun after use is also essential to maintain performance and longevity.

Compressors

Compressors play a key role in the functionality of spray guns. They supply the necessary air pressure that atomizes the paint. When choosing a compressor, pay attention to its CFM (Cubic Feet per Minute) and PSI (Pounds per Square Inch) ratings. A compressor must match the requirements of the spray gun to function efficiently. A mismatch could result in poor paint application or excess wear on equipment. Investment in a quality compressor can improve overall workflow and production speed.

Paint Booths

A paint booth is more than just a confined area to paint vehicles; it creates an optimal environment for the application of coatings. These booths control factors such as airflow, temperature, and humidity, ensuring that conditions meet recommended paint application standards. Without a proper booth, paint can be adversely affected by elements such as dust and contaminants, ultimately lowering quality. Moreover, modern booths often incorporate advanced features like filtration systems to manage overspray and odors, which helps protect both the painter and the environment.

Mixing and Measurement Tools

Accurate mixing is crucial in auto painting. Different paints require specific ratios for optimal performance. Mixing tools, like graduated cups and scales, ensure that you achieve the right ratios. Failure to mix paint properly can result in failure to achieve desired colors or finishes. Measurement tools also aid in maintaining paint consistency throughout a project. Tools that offer precise measurements are essential for high-quality outcomes.

Personal Protective Equipment

Safety is a matter that should never be overlooked. Personal Protective Equipment (PPE) includes items such as respirators, gloves, and coveralls. Proper PPE protects the painter from hazardous fumes and potential skin contact with paint substances, which can be harmful. An investment in quality protective gear minimizes the risk of health complications due to exposure to harmful materials that are often present in paints and solvents.

Setup and Preparation

Variety of auto paint types and finishes
Variety of auto paint types and finishes

Before getting started, setup and preparation are critical. This phase lays the foundation for successful painting. Properly organizing your work area can greatly impact the results.

  1. Ensure Adequate Ventilation: A ventilated environment is crucial. Thin air or lack of airflow can lead to inconsistent paint application and issues such as bubbling or uneven coating.
  2. Clean the Surfaces: Always clean the surfaces to remove dirt, grease and previous contaminants. Use wax and grease removers for the best outcome. A clean surface improves adhesion and minimizes defects.
  3. Gather Necessary Tools: Before starting, prepare all equipment and necessary materials. Have your spray gun, paint mixture, personal protective equipmentโ€”and any additional toolsโ€”easily accessible. This saves time and promotes a focused and less distracted workflow.
  4. Test the Equipment: Run a test on your equipment to ensure everything functions properly. This saves setup time and potential headaches later in the painting process.

Application Techniques

After the setup, mastering application techniques makes a huge difference. Precision, consistency, and knowledge of mixed formula must be at the forefront.

  • Develop a Steady Hand: Using spray guns requires a balance between distance and speed. Keep appropriate distance to avoid fret overspray but close enough for even distribution.
  • Layering Approach: Instead of applying a heavy coat in one pass, consider layering. Light coats reduce runs and sags. After the initial layer dries, add subsequent coats.
  • Keep a Steady Pace: Move uniformly across the surface you are painting. Abrupt changes in speed can lead to fluctuations in paint application.
  • Use Proper Spraying Distance: Generally, a distance of 6 to 10 inches gives good results. This can vary based on the spray gun type and material being sprayed.

Cleaning and Maintenance

Cleaning and maintaining auto paint equipment ensures longevity and continued effectiveness. Without proper care, tools can become damaged and inefficient.

  • Daily Clean-up: Perform a clean-up daily or post-project. Rinse paint cups and nozzles with solvent or cleaner specifically designed for this.
  • Follow Manufacturerโ€™s Instructions: Always refer to equipment manuals for specific cleaning recommendations. Ignoring them can lead to inadequate function.
  • Store Properly: After cleaning, store your tools properly to avoid damage and dust accumulation. It is advisable to store spray guns in their protective cases.

Maintaining equipment ensures your investment remains valuable and functional over time. Quality performance enhances every painting project.

Troubleshooting Spray Gun Problems

One of the most frequent sources of frustration in automotive painting is the spray gun. Common issues can range from inconsistent paint application to clogging. Hereโ€™s a typical checklist of problems and solutions:

  • Inconsistent spray pattern: This problem may arise from improper air pressure or a malfunctioning nozzle. Ensure the nozzle size is suitable for the paint type and adjust air pressure to the manufacturer's recommendations.
  • Clogs in the gun: Residues from paint can accumulate, especially if the gun is not cleaned adequately after each use. Disassembling the gun and using a specialized cleaning solvent helps remove buildups.
  • Leaking air or paint: Check for damaged seals or gaskets that may require replacement. A leaky spray gun not only wastes material but also affects the effectiveness of scuffing.

Following these steps can save time and reduce costly errors in the painting process.

Maintaining Consistent Paint Quality

Maintaining consistent paint quality throughout a project can be challenging, especially for those less experienced in automotive painting. Several factors affect the quality:

  • Mixing Techniques: Properly mixing the paint is vital to avoid color variations. For that, refer to the mix additives recommended by the manufacturer and always measure accurately.
  • Environmental Conditions: Temperature and humidity both affect paint application. Make sure to paint in stable conditions to allow even drying and reduce dust impact.
  • Consistency in application: Focus on a uniform spraying technique. Valleys and peaks in application can happen if the distance from the gun is uneven or if strokes are uneven. A steady hand and consistent velocity are required.

Regular monitoring does not only improve results but can prevent potential issues before they arise.
